
James C. Browning
James is a Deputy General Counsel and Vice President of Stifel Financial Corp. Previously, he served as a Vice President and Senior Litigation Counsel with Wells Fargo Advisors, LLC., formerly Wachovia Securities, following the acquisition of A.G. Edwards & Sons, Inc. Before joining A.G. Edwards & Sons, Inc. James was a corporate law associate with Blackwell, Sanders, Peper, Martin, LLP. In his various roles, he specializes in representing his firm and its employees in arbitration and court, as well as before state, federal and SRO regulators, and he assists the firm in hiring brokers and handling raiding and recruiting matters. James graduated from University of Missouri-Columbia and spent a year in Romania at the University of Sibiu in Transylvania, studying economic development on a United States Information Agency grant. He received his J.D. from Washington University School of Law in St. Louis, where he was a Notes Editor for the Law Quarterly, and he is licensed to practice law in Missouri, Illinois and Florida.
